日期:2014-05-18  浏览次数:20498 次

同步SQL数据表时的判断求助!
用DbSync工具同步SQL数据2个表

select * from dbo.PubValidCardEvent where UserID < 150 and isnull(updateflag,0) = 0

除了上述选择做判断之外,想增加一下内容做更改:

当表中字段UserID值为001时,则插入101,值为002则插入132
(对应值并无规律)

这样的SQL语句在上述已有的代码中如何实现?

是否先建立一TXT文档做引用比如USER.TXT:

001 101
002 132
003 112
....

求帮助,谢谢!



------解决方案--------------------
探讨
对应值并无规律...所以才想先建立个txt文档做引用...

------解决方案--------------------
既然没规律,可以新建一个表或者你说的建立个txt文档也可以
DbSync我不清楚是什么东西,如果是成熟的软件应该有设置条件之类的
如果没有只能在数据插入后写个程序判断那个新建的表或者txt
插入的数据是否有效,如果无效就更新
------解决方案--------------------
无规律的事不是计算机做的事了。

可以做一个对照。当什么什么的时候 插入什么什么样的值。。